Are the options residualised for Jaguar as they are for BMW?
Yes... but, most cars have an MRM (maximum residualized amount). On normal, everyday cars, that number never comes into play, but on luxury Euro imports with a long, pricy option menu, you can run over that MSRP, and then the lease can get very expensive.

No idea about how the credit checks work.
Paying all the depreciation upfront doesn't avoid finance charges. When you lease a new car, the finance charges are on the full price of the car, initially, since that's what the bank pays the dealer for the car. I'm sure they do have a single-pay lease program, where you can pay the entire lease upfront, and then have no payments over the term, but I'm not familiar with Jaguar's specific program for that. That wouldn't keep you from paying the acquisition fee, though it would save you some in finance charges.
